One person I know of not only uses the battery and carto wraps from SI, but she has also cut to size and used colorful shelfing contact paper. Color label makers could also be used, with matte or glossy printer labels. For that matter, some craft shops sell an adhesive backing that you can apply to photos or other papers to turn them into stickers.
